Text reminders to start soon at Geuaga County Courts
CHARDON, Ohio - Geauga County Court of Common Pleas is hoping a simple solution could improve their court appearance rate significantly.
Geauga County Court was awarded a grant through the American Rescue Plan Act for a new program to send SMS/text notifications and reminders for a court appearance. According to Judge Carolyn Paschke, the grant is for less than $10,000. They hope it will make it easier to separate those who miss their court date out of earnest versus those who miss their court case to outright avoid it.
The notifications are expected to start in the near future. The benefits Geauga County is expecting are below:Increase appearance rates caused by parties not appearing due to failing to remember Reduce expenses across multiple Geauga County departments by reducing the issuing of warrants, rescheduling hearings and holding additional hearingsCopyright 2023 WOIO.
